    Outlawry (?), n.; pl. Outlawries ().
    1. The act of outlawing; the putting a man out of the protection of law, or the process by which a man (as an absconding criminal) is deprived of that protection.

    [1913 Webster]


    2. The state of being an outlaw.

    [1913 Webster]


    3. Defiance of the law; habitual criminality.
